Output 44e264cafaa93ec5a1fe56f93184afca0c14050589b99a3e2d594d73f65fc09e:0

value
17951473
script pubkey
OP_0 OP_PUSHBYTES_20 ee3caf057318ef35a48dbc3a3222229b62622f1b
address
bc1qac727ptnrrhntfydhsaryg3znd3xytcmzqme44
transaction
44e264cafaa93ec5a1fe56f93184afca0c14050589b99a3e2d594d73f65fc09e
spent
true